		<title>State of California Governor&#8217;s Office of Business and Economic Development Hosts EB-5 Stakeholder Phone Call</title>
		<link>http://iiusablog.org/government-affairs/state-california-governors-office-business-economic-development-hosts-eb5-stakeholder-phone-call/</link>
		<comments>http://iiusablog.org/government-affairs/state-california-governors-office-business-economic-development-hosts-eb5-stakeholder-phone-call/#comments</comments>
		<pubDate>Thu, 16 May 2013 12:20:21 +0000</pubDate>
		<dc:creator>Peter Joseph</dc:creator>
				<category><![CDATA[Gov't Affairs]]></category>

		<guid isPermaLink="false">http://iiusablog.org/?p=1552</guid>
		<description><![CDATA[<p>On May 6th the State of California Governor&#8217;s Office of Business and Economic Development (GO-Biz)  hosted a teleconference for EB-5 stakeholders regarding new unemployment data for the State of California and its effects on Targeted Employment Areas (TEA&#8217;s) policy.  During the call, GO-Biz unveiled how 2012 unemployment data within the State of California demonstrates an improving economy, which [...]</p><p>The post <a href="http://iiusablog.org/government-affairs/state-california-governors-office-business-economic-development-hosts-eb5-stakeholder-phone-call/">State of California Governor&#8217;s Office of Business and Economic Development Hosts EB-5 Stakeholder Phone Call</a> appeared first on <a href="http://iiusablog.org">IIUSA | Blog</a>.</p>]]></description>
				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>On May 6th the <a href="http://business.ca.gov/Programs/EB5Program.aspx" data-cke-saved-href="http://business.ca.gov/Programs/EB5Program.aspx">State of California Governor&#8217;s Office of Business and Economic Development (GO-Biz) </a> hosted a teleconference for EB-5 stakeholders regarding new unemployment data for the State of California and its effects on Targeted Employment Areas (TEA&#8217;s) policy.  During the call, GO-Biz unveiled how 2012 unemployment data within the State of California demonstrates an improving economy, which in turn has affected pre-designated targeted employment areas in California.</p>
<p>In addition to updating stakeholders of the changes in TEA&#8217;s, GO-Biz also introduced a new policy which allows for applications for special TEA designations for projects that do not meet the existing pre-designated areas.  The re-certification  for previously designated TEAs will not change.</p>
<p>GO-Biz will certify the aforementioned Special TEA applications under the following criteria:</p>
<ol>
<li><strong>If projects are located within an area of 12 or fewer contiguous Census Tracts with a total average unemployment rate of 150% of the national average.</strong></li>
<li><strong>Requests must include a table listing of each census tract with its corresponding unemployment rate and a map showing the project address.</strong></li>
<li><strong>A supporting letter from the local Economic Development Corporation (EDC) or County or City where the project is located.  The letter must indicate the economic development corporation&#8217;s concurrence that the proposed census tract will reasonably be a source of workforce for the project. </strong></li>
</ol>

		<title>IIUSA&#8217;s Trade Mission to China &amp; Japan this Week</title>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The goal of permanent authorization of the EB-5 Program is a multifaceted endeavor which requires close attention and diligence to a variety of different niches within the industry, especially with regards to our largest investor market, China.  An important part of IIUSA&#8217;s mission of making the Program a success lies within keeping our Chinese partners overseas well informed of trends and events in the U.S. in order to induce market conditions that provide for as much economic success within the Program as possible.  Another important part of the mission is to help facilitate diversification of investor origins, so the market is not over-reliant on one particular country for investment sourcing.</p>
<p>To support this vision, IIUSA will be undertaking a trade mission to China and Japan over the next couple of weeks. During the trip, IIUSA officials will meet with Exit/Entry associations in Beijing and Guangzhou and co-host events aimed at educating the Chinese market on the latest updates on the Securities and Exchange Commission vs. A Chicago Convention Center, et. al. case including IIUSA&#8217;s related work (i.e., our <a href="https://iiusa.backpackit.com/assets/6252332/as/2013-04-04%20IIUSA%20Amicus%20Brief.pdf" data-cke-saved-href="https://iiusa.backpackit.com/assets/6252332/as/2013-04-04%20IIUSA%20Amicus%20Brief.pdf">amicus brief</a> to the Court).  In Guangzhou, the <a href="http://www.amcham-southchina.org/" data-cke-saved-href="http://www.amcham-southchina.org">American Chamber of Commerce in South China</a> will also be a co-host.  IIUSA officials will also meet with AmCham South China President, Harley Seyedin, and the U.S Commercial Service.  Mr. Seyedin (who<a href="http://en.prnasia.com/story/77159-0.shtml" data-cke-saved-href="http://en.prnasia.com/story/77159-0.shtml"> was recently awarded the Peace Through Commerce Medal</a>, the highest civilian honor awarded by the U.S. Department of Commerce) and a U.S. Commercial Service Officer will also speak at the IIUSA event in Guangzhou.</p>
<p>During the trade mission, IIUSA will talk about the importance of personal due diligence before investing, update the market on the latest USCIS policy changes, and discuss prospects of comprehensive immigration reform in Congress.  IIUSA will also update the market on the inroads made setting up a communications infrastructure in China &#8211; including a <a href="http://e.weibo.com/u/3222479844" data-cke-saved-href="http://e.weibo.com/u/3222479844">Weibo</a> account, a microblogging service equivalent to Twitter in the U.S.  In addition, IIUSA will extend an invitation to attend industry gatherings later this year, including IIUSA&#8217;s <a href="http://iiusa-lasvegas.eventbrite.com/" data-cke-saved-href="http://iiusa-lasvegas.eventbrite.com/">3rd Annual Conference in Las Vegas</a> (6/19-6/21) and the <a href="http://iiusa-cifit2013.eventbrite.com/" data-cke-saved-href="http://iiusa-cifit2013.eventbrite.com/">17th Annual China International Fair for Trade &amp; Investment (CIFIT)</a> (9/6-9/10) in Xiamen, China.</p>

		<title>Senator Leahy Pushes for Permanent Authorization of the EB-5 Program in Senate Comprehensive Immigration Reform Effort</title>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>During the mark up of the bipartisan Gang of Eight legislation (<a href="http://www.govtrack.us/congress/bills/113/s744" data-cke-saved-href="http://www.govtrack.us/congress/bills/113/s744">S. 744</a>) in the Senate Judiciary Committee this week, <a href="http://www.leahy.senate.gov/" data-cke-saved-href="http://www.leahy.senate.gov/">Chairman Patrick Leahy (D-VT)</a> introduced an <a href="http://www.judiciary.senate.gov/legislation/immigration/amendments/Leahy/Leahy2-(MRW13335).pdf" data-cke-saved-href="http://www.judiciary.senate.gov/legislation/immigration/amendments/Leahy/Leahy2-(MRW13335).pdf">amendment</a> to permanently authorize and improve the EB-5 Program.   The amendment pushes for maximizing visa capacity while protecting Program integrity and would potentially put processes in place that should help with the USCIS backlog.  IIUSA is appreciative of Chairman Leahy&#8217;s leadership on this issue and will be sending a letter articulating this appreciation, while also commenting on some areas of concern.</p>
<p>This amendment, coupled with actions already underway at the new USCIS EB-5 Program Office in Washington, DC (which just opened this past Monday 5/6) instill hope towards alleviating the I-526 backlog at USCIS.  These provisions which are already being put into place in USCIS include hiring economists as adjudicators rather than immigration officers as had previously filled those positions, as well as designating &#8220;case agents&#8217; who will be assigned certain clients to interact with Regional Centers via email or telephone to work through issues in order to minimize the need to issue requests for evidence (RFEs).  USCIS is also working on transitioning EB-5 petitions to its electronic filing system (ELIS) this summer, starting with I-526 petitions on a pilot, non-mandatory basis.</p>
<p>Permanent authorization of the Program, maximizing visa capacity, and addressing USCIS processing issues are the three priorities in IIUSA&#8217;s currently approved advocacy platform.  The Leahy amendment would address these issues, and give the Program the certainty it needs to maximize its economic contribution to the U.S.</p>

		<title>IIUSA Leadership Convenes 5/1 at AILA &#8220;Show Me the Jobs&#8221; Conference in Miami Where USCIS Provides Updates</title>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>IIUSA Leadership convened in Miami, FL this week at the American Immigration Lawyers Association (AILA) (Mexico City Chapter) &#8220;Show Me the Jobs&#8221; Conference.  The dinner was attended by U.S. Representative Joseph Garcia (D-FL), who participated in IIUSA discussions on how the industry can break the processing backlog at USCIS, and update leadership on the status of comprehensive immigration reform in the House.  As you can tell, <strong>IIUSA is working diligently to fix these processing times at USCIS through a comprehensive advocacy strategy that ignores no communication channel, including federal, state, local government and strategic partners.</strong></p>
<p>The highlight of the AILA Conference was a keynote address by USCIS Special Counsel to the Director, Robert Silvers, who reported the following:</p>
<ul>
<li>The new EB-5 Program Office in Washington, DC will officially open its doors this Monday (5/6) in the USCIS DC headquarters;</li>
<li>Daniel Renaud is currently serving in the role of Acting Chief of the office, and Robert Cox Deputy Chief, respectively;</li>
<li>The adjudicators to be hired to staff up this new office will be economists (as opposed to immigration officers);</li>
<li>Eventually, the new office will have &#8220;case agents&#8221; who will be assigned certain clients to interact with Regional Centers via email or telephone to work through issues and minimize the need to issue requests for evidence (RFEs);</li>
<li>USCIS will transition EB-5 petitions to its electronic filing system (ELIS) this summer, starting with I-526 petitions on a pilot and non-mandatory basis.  USCIS is also working on developing an electronic repository for project documents that could be linked to individual 526/829 petitions and become far more efficient along the way; and,</li>
<li>USCIS is currently reviewing the comments received from industry stakeholders on the EB-5 adjudications memo and CIS Ombudsman EB-5 meeting.</li>
</ul>
<p>From these announcements, it is clear that USCIS is working hard to improve its administration of the EB-5 Program &#8211; with a significant number of initiatives underway.  IIUSA supports these initiatives, however while these changes are underway &#8211; a backlog of 7,000+ petitions is sitting at USCIS, representing $3.5+ billions in foreign direct investment and 70,000+ American jobs (all at no cost to the American taxpayer).  Without addressing that fundamental issue, confidence in the Program is wavering from foreign investors and project developers alike.</p>
